Judith Miller met with special prosecutor
Patrick Fitzgerald on Tuesday and discussed the notes that she found in the Times newsroom after her appearance before the grand jury on Sept. 30. She took the notes during a June 23, 2003 conversation with
Scooter Libby, Vice President
Dick Cheney's chief of staff. She returns to the grand jury today.
